Few things are as fun and easy as switching up our manicures. There's just something so satisfying as painting on a bright nail polish shade, trying a new nail art trend, filing your nails into a different shape, and even just going back to a look you know you love. And right now, cat eye nails are at the very top of our list of trends to try.
Cat eye nails are characterized by a subtle metallic line running diagonally across the nail. They're typically painted in a similar color to the base, creating an almost mirror-like effect of staring into a cat's eye. It's similar to the velvet nail trend, in a way, as they both feature a metallic finish with texture, but the diagonal line is what you're really looking for in a cat-eye nail look. At home, many DIYers recreate the look with a thin nail art brush that they lightly stroke across the nail or by using magnetic nail polish, which helps to shape-shift the polish and give it that flicked illusion. In the salon, your nail tech should be able to create the look without hesitation.
The trend can be as fierce or as subtle as you want it to be, it's one of the many reasons we're eager to try it. So, we listed 43 of our favorite ways to wear these feline-inspired looks. From minimalistic nail art designs to mismatched nails and colorful color combos, keep scrolling for more.
